Protein Domain |
Type: |
Family |
Description: |
The interferon-alpha/beta receptor 1 family of proteins associates with IFNAR2 to form the type I interferon receptor. Binding of interferons alpha and beta to type I IFNs triggers tyrosine phosphorylation of a number of proteins including JAKs, TYK2, STAT proteins and IFNR alpha- and beta-subunits themselves. |
